“Bluetooth” was named after a king. Bluetooth technology was named after King Harald Bluetooth Gormsson. The traditional explanation for his moniker is that Harald had a bad tooth that looked “blue.” In the 10th century, Bluetooth united Denmark and Norway – much like how wireless Bluetooth now joins different devices.

The remote control was invented earlier than the television. 30 years before the first digital television, Nikola Tesla invented a “teleautomaton” that could control certain devices at a distance through radio waves. His first remote-controlled device was a remote-controlled boat in 1898. Since then, people adapted the wired remote for television. However, due to injuries, they developed it further to be a wireless remote.

In the 1960s, the CIA tried to spy on the Kremlin and Russian embassies by turning cats into listening devices. The program, called Acoustic Kitty, involved surgically implanting batteries, microphones and antennae inside cats.

Amazon Alexa stores your conversations with the device. By now, millions of households feature an Amazon Echo device or other Amazon smart devices based on Alexa. These smart assistants provide convenience and functionality in countless ways. Not everyone realizes these devices store conversations with the device in the cloud, though. After each interaction, Amazon stores these conversations in the cloud indefinitely. An Echo device doesn’t record every conversation in the Ether. Each Echo relies on a wake word, like “Alexa”, to start recording conversations. Only the commands spoken to the device are stored by Amazon and are used purely to make the AI better. Users can and should delete these conversations in their device settings from time to time. Doing so provides added security and protection from data hackers.

Each year, Americans dump cell phones containing worth over $60 million in gold and silver. E-waste comprises 2% of the waste in America’s landfills. Shockingly, 70% of all toxic waste is comprised of e-waste. Americans throw away 14 million mobile devices each year. Few people realize these devices contain precious metals like gold and silver. On an annual basis, Americans toss $60 million in gold and silver straight into the trash.

Linux Powers a Multitude of Devices: Nowadays, Linux runs on almost anything: servers, desktops, smartphones, smart watches, etc. Almost every hand-held device has a Linux kernel at the core of its operating system. Linux’s open-source nature allows developers to customise it for different devices and software needs, making it a widely used operating system in the world.
